Control code settings 
Bits 0–15 of the control code are allocated in groups of four. The bit setting in each group is 
represented by a hex number (e.g. 0002 0000 0000 1001 = 16#2009).

Example: 16#2009 
Group  Value  Description 
IV  2  Channel number: 2 
III 0 (fixed) 
II 0 (fixed) 
Hex 9 corresponds to binary 1001 
Clear high-speed counter instruction: clear (bit 3)  1 
Reset input: enabled (bit 2)  0 
Count: permit (bit 1)  0 
I 9 
Reset elapsed value to 0: yes (bit 0)  1 
 
NOTE
 
Use the reset input setting (bit 2) to disable the reset input allocated in the 
system registers.

7.3.4.2  Writing and Reading the Elapsed Value for the High-Speed Counter 
The elapsed value is stored as a double word in the special data registers. Access the special 
data registers using the system variable sys_diHscChannelxElapsedValue (where x=channel 
number).
